Located on the edge of Cambridge’s De Freville Conservation Area, Clare College’s St Regis site has provided accommodation for postgraduate students of the University of Cambridge for over fifty years. In recent times, the need for regeneration became clear and Freeland Rees Roberts Architects was appointed to design a new scheme. The practice worked closely with Vandersanden, selecting brick as the principal element of the attractive new facades.While the old buildings failed to fit into the surrounding urban context and lacked the facilities required, the new scheme provides more and improved student accommodation for the college together with market flats. To achieve this successfully in a residential area, it was vital to consider the massing and perceived scale of the buildings. Consequently, the volumes were broken down to feel more like a series of big houses than large residential blocks.Clearly of a confident, contemporary design, the buildings respect their surroundings, repairing and maintaining the rhythm of the street scene. In large part, this is due to the choice of bricks and the splitting of the facades into separate gables with slopping roofs. Vandersanden’s Majestic and Luna Apollo facing bricks were selected and contribute to the detailing of the facades.“There is plenty of life and colour variation in the bricks,” explains Alexander Hobohm, director at Freeland Rees Roberts Architects. “This assists in breaking down the overall massing of the facades and works well with the dark zinc of the roofs.”The bricks act to soften the appearance of the facades and link the context of the new and neighbouring buildings. The beige grey Majestic brick predominates with the darker grey Luna Apollo providing detailing. It forms the plinth that anchors the buildings while a soldier course of Majestic bricks above provides the transition to the main body of the walls. At the junction with the zinc roof, the detailing is subtle with the transition provided by stepped courses of the Luna Apollo. Panels of projecting brick headers are a further feature, introduced to add a textural quality that brings light and shade to the facades.“The brick’s colour, tone and texture were qualities that other manufacturers couldn’t offer,” says Hobohm. “Usefully, Vandersanden invited us to see a number of projects using the same bricks which was so much more helpful than relying just on sample panels.”Another contributory factor to the look is the choice of mortar. This was specified to create a natural, lime mortar-like appearance and was achieved by fully pointing and, after the initial set, brushing back; there are no struck joint lines.A defining feature of the front facade is the public art. The college commissioned a carving featuring swifts in flight, inspired by the birds that were in residence in the original buildings. Swift boxes have been integrated into the new facades to provide a home for these beautiful birds. Using hand tools and following trials, stonemasons carved some 5-10mm into the face of the brickwork to create the design. A breathable paint finish was applied to highlight the indentations - a single bird at the very top is gold-leafed.  For Hobohm, working with Vandersanden was a positive, supportive and proactive process. “It was very straightforward. Early on, Vandersanden supplied product and technical information, plus a batch of the two brick types, enabling us to create sample panels. The bricks helped deliver the project vision and the client is delighted. Newmarket Hospital, a cornerstone of healthcare in the United Kingdom, has revealed a remarkable transformation with the addition of a new walkway spanning a total of 99 square meters.One of the standout features of this canopy is its structure, meticulously crafted from powder-coated aluminium. This choice not only guarantees durability but also reduces the maintenance demands on Newmarket Hospital. In a healthcare setting, where patient care is paramount, this ensures that staff can concentrate on their core responsibilities without the constant worry of upkeep.The new walkway showcases the innovative Twinfix Multi-Link-Panel Non-Fragile (NF) roofing system, which incorporates polycarbonate glazing. This roofing system is not just about allowing natural light to permeate the space; it’s also about doing so while ensuring adequate weather protection.This unique roofing system utilises polycarbonate glazing, effectively diffusing sunlight, creating a well-lit and evenly illuminated space beneath the canopy. Patients, visitors, and staff can move comfortably without the discomfort of harsh sunlight or the risk of glare. The canopy also provides effective weather protection, shielding individuals from rain and creating a dry and secure passage, regardless of the weather outside.The design of this roofing system aligns perfectly with safety standards, particularly in healthcare settings, as it complies with HSE’s drop test ACR[M]001:2019, ensuring it is non-fragile and capable of withstanding potential impacts without shattering.In a healthcare environment, safety is non-negotiable. The Twinfix Multi-Link-Panel NF glazing meets rigorous safety standards, providing protection against potential breakage. This means that even in the rare event of an accidental impact, the glazing won’t shatter, minimising the risk of injury to those underneath. Yeoman Shield have recently supplied and installed wall and door protection in the new Urgent Care Unit at Halton Hospital Runcorn.The unit will be busy catering for people in the Runcorn area and is hailed as a one stop shop offering an alternative to A&E for a range of minor injuries and urgent medical care.“The new Urgent Care Unit has been adapted from the old Minor Injuries Unit which has under gone alteration and redecoration with new and refurbished doors fitted. We were keen to protect the new finishes from the damage which can be caused by the everyday use of a busy hospital department.” Said Lee Bushell, Building Surveyor at Warrington & Halton NHS Trust.Yeoman Shield products were installed by their directly employed fixing team to the corridors and cubicle areas in the unit.Guardian Handrail was fitted to protect the walls along the corridors and waiting areas in Aqua Blue with an attractive contrasting insert strip in Mid Grey. An Ultra 60 Protection Rail, also in Aqua Blue, was included at low level to protect the skirting and wall from damage which can be caused at this height from wheelchairs and trolleys.Some of the doors in the unit required replacement and Yeoman Shield fire rated door protection panels and door edge protectors were fitted to all doors to protect from costly damage reoccurring. The addition of Yeoman Shield door protection helped to add uniformity of colour and style to the mixture of the new and old doors.Aqua Blue FalmouthEx wall protection panels were installed along the cubicle area corridors and in the cubicles themselves protecting from damage which is caused by the movement of equipment and trolleys.A Yeoman Shield Clapping Lath was applied to the double swing doors of the X-ray room. The lead lined clapping lath was fitted to the inside of the room doors to prevent any leaking of X-rays through the gap between the meeting edges of the door set.“I am very pleased with the way that the Yeoman Shield products look and from past experience know that these products will help to keep the new unit looking smart for some time to come.” Concluded Mr Bushell.

Fitzwarren Court is of one the highest buildings in Salford at 23 storeys and was a major refurbishment requiring an aesthetic and thermal upgrade. The building had originally been earmarked for demolition as part of a wider regeneration of the area, but plans were halted when Salix Homes secured funding to modernise the block.The Casey Group were appointed as main contractor for the work. New kitchens, bathrooms, doors and windows have been fitted to all 135 apartments. Our approved installer Hamilton Building Contractors were contracted by The Casey Group to complete the exterior wall insulation and rendering which had a metamorphic effect on the building’s overall appearance and thermal performance.The 1970s building was a pre-cast concrete panel system. The panels were of a ribbed surface design and were fitted together creating a recessed detail which was a unique design feature. Alongside Hamilton, we worked to transform the façade aesthetically creating a modern building, with a safe, stylish and thermally efficient solution. A complete revamp which has given the building a new lease of life and delivered safe, modern and energy efficient homes for the residents.We worked in collaboration with Hamilton Building Contractors to ensure there was minimum disruption to the residents of Fitzwarren Court, who remained in their homes while the work was carried out.K Systems produced a bespoke high-rise specification which included various zonal wind load calculations optimising the longer-term safety and durability of the design. Various factors were taken into consideration throughout the installation process including a recessed windowsill and anti-perch detail (preventing birds from settling on the sills).Our focus throughout the project included safety, quality, thermal efficiency and service.Paul Turner, Director at The Casey Group, said:   “Successful EWI schemes, especially on high-rise tower blocks, demand the highest level of Project and On-Site Support from design through to inspections, with technical guidance and warranty support. The Quadrangle building in the historic heart of Cheltenham, once a 1970s landmark, has been completely transformed into a contemporary mixed-use commercial development featuring exclusively AluK window, door and curtain walling systems.Designed by AWW Architects from their Bristol studio and completed by Beard Construction, it now features an inner courtyard, ground floor retail space, four storeys of open plan workspace and the town’s first rooftop restaurant.The fenestration package was absolutely key to retaining the design language of the original building within a more contemporary aesthetic, whilst also meeting the requirement for improved thermal efficiency, more natural light and better natural ventilation.Having been impressed with the design and quality of AluK products on previous projects, AWW specified a comprehensive mix of AluK systems at the Quadrangle – the SG52 capless curtain walling system to give a frameless appearance to the retail façade, the more conventional SL52 capped curtain walling system for the courtyard area and rooftop restaurant, the GT55 system for the entrance doors, and the tried and trusted 58BW window system for the 400+ windows fitted into the existing openings around the façade.The entire fenestration programme was carried out by AluK fabricator Aluminium Sashes, which used its extensive experience in the repair and replace sector to overcome the challenges inherent in surveying, fabricating and fitting windows into openings which, in many cases, were irregular in shape and form and not aligned with the concrete slab finish.Aluminium Sashes worked closely with AluK at planning and detailed design stage to achieve the contemporary look for the façade that the client and architect wanted. For example, where the original windows had a transom and modesty spandrel panel below, the slimmer sightline replacements replicated the line of the transom but with fritted glass below to provide a similar level of privacy with more natural light. They also designed a solution for fixing the anthracite grey windows to the metallic bronze louvre sections specified to break up the uniformity of the façade, give users the option of manual ventilation and to provide fresh air and exhaust points for the AHUs. The reinforcing bar in the windows has effectively become the carrier bar for the louvres and gives the impression that there are two colours in one window panel.

Installer: LSA Projects Ltd and GeschwenderProduct: Geschwender Lockers and Metra Locking SystemLSA supplied almost 1000 lockers to Nottingham Emmanuel High School as part of a regeneration project in 2008. The lockers were commissioned by the school and designed by Geschwender to make the most of the space available in the curved concourse of the school.Lockers were also installed with Metra electronic locking, the school chose an RFID system which used the students existing ID cards to open their allocated locker when presented to the central access panel. Using existing cards meant that the school had minimal ongoing running costs as cards can be set-up and replaced by school staff without needing to order replacement keys or locks for students.Electronic locking also makes locker allocation and re-allocation easy and straightforward, master computers are managed by the school allowing remote access to lockers for changing user access settings and opening individual lockers without the key card if required.

Over the last decade, Twinfix have installed 10 canopies on five separate occasions at Green Lane Community Special School, part of Woolston Learning Village in Holes Lane, Warrington.The initial project involved fitting a 35m long 2m wide walkway on this school, and another 32m walkway at the adjacent school on the site, both designed to provide under cover access between car drop-off and the school buildings. Twinfix were approached by main contractor ISG Construction Ltd from Salford to design, manufacture and install these as part of their overall task to refurbish the old Woolston High School campus back in 2014.Since the original project, Twinfix have been invited back on four more occasions by Head Teacher, Paul King to install further canopies. Most recently a free-standing mono-pitch canopy spanning 80 square-metres.All the canopies designed, manufactured and installed by Twinfix have aluminium frames powder coated in blue RAL 5010. As this metal doesn’t rust in use, they will keep their good looks throughout their long life. The roof glazing consists of Twinfix Multi-Link-Panels NF fitted with tough 25mm opal multiwall polycarbonate. The NF denotes that these panels conform to the HSE’s recommended drop test ACR[M]001:2019, as recommended by HSG33. This is particularly important where access could be gained to the overhead glazing.Vertical glazing was included in the design of the walkways at the school which provides additional weather protection, while the canopies providing shelter in play areas were fitted with post protectors to guard the children from bumps and bangs.Paul King Head Teacher explains: “We cater for children from 3 to 18 years old. They’re not like children in a main-stream school, they’re vulnerable and they all have special needs. We wanted them to have covered access to the outside throughout the year and these canopies have enabled us to achieve this. Our children have to be taught how to play and having such large, safe protected outside areas gives us the space to do this. All the areas had to be closed off from pupils for installing the footings for the post supports and again for the actual build – but Twinfix were very accurate in the timings they gave us and they were finished within their promised timeframe. “

Working in close co-operation with the building envelope and façade contractor Colorminium, Metalline have produced a range of bespoke 3D twisted fins that will when complete take centre stage on the exterior of the redeveloped Minories Hotel in the City of London. This stunning feature was the brainchild of ACME architects who in collaboration with The Murphy Façade studio have designed a series of full storey aluminium fins that clad the existing precast frame and create a bridge between that and the unitised glazing. Fabricated offsite at Metalline’s state of the art manufacturing facility in Cannock, these 42 metre height fins were produced in 3.5 metre lengths with a depth of over 800mm. Manufactured in 2 parts, each element was assembled using a combination of aluminium stud welding and bonding techniques developed by Metalline. The fins were then fitted to the glazed panels using an aluminium bracket support system to ensure structural integrity. Finished in dark and light bronze PPC to mimic an anodised effect, the fins will create shading for the hotel’s occupants as well as an iconic architectural vista for this stand out landmark project.

Spearheading an ambitious programme of regeneration, Canada Water Library resembles an inverted ‘ziggurat’ – a terraced pyramid of successively receding storeys – that partly overhangs the Canada Water basin.The £1.4m building sits at the edge of a civic plaza and a stretch of open water. The expanding pyramid form integrates a compact footprint at ground level with progressively wider floors above. The building is clad in light bronze anodised aluminium panels with sequined perforations, interspersed with recessed curtain wall screens. This design gives the project a sculptural appeal and a striking visual effect.Finished in bronze anodised aluminium, the structural sealant glazed facade and commercial doors were specified for the ground floor. A Visible Grid Facade has being used for the strips of curtain walling to the three upper floors, with top hung concealed vents and aluminiumdoors providing access to the balconies.The library forms part of the vibrant quayside at Canada Water - a historic Docklands that was once a bustling port. It was designed to exemplify the importance of the library, education and community facilities for local people and focus on the new phase of regeneration.

Located on the north side of Wrexham town centre, the BREEAM excellent Yale Campus one of the largest projects undertaken by Coleg Cambria across its network of six campus sites, which has a base of 7,000 full time and 20,000 part time students.Maximising daylight and ventilation, the glazed façade spans 1,200 sqm across the building. Specified for proven performance and thermal insulation, TECHNAL curtain walling offers a fully capped, mullion-drained solution. With an aluminium substructure width of 52mm, it creates a slim sightline while also providing the necessary strength and inertia requirements.Contributing to higher credits for the critical Energy 01 part of BREEAM, which is concerned with the reduction of energy use and carbon emissions, TECHNAL A-rated Dualframe 75 Si windows offer exceptional energy efficiency. For the Yale campus, a U-value of 1.1W/m2K was achieved. As well as being inserted within the curtain walling, the windows have also been fitted in a vertical panel format to create a striking rectangular pattern within the gold cladding.

Formally known as the Olympic stadium, this structure was constructed in the Stratford district of London for the London 2012 Olympics. After the Olympics, redevelopment of the stadium began, including installation of the new floodlights in March 2015. The 60,000 capacity stadium is now home of West Ham United.The project involved working with 2 different clients on the same project – Populous (Global stadium developers) and Buro Happold (consulting engineers) for 14 no lighting puddles for the London stadium. The driver for the use of composites was seeking a way to reduce the weight at the end of what was then the largest cantilever roof section – so weight at the end was more critical than normal. We also supplied 2000m² of steel gratings to the same project – demonstrating how we can identify the most suitable material for each application.The material used was Flowdeck solid top 41mm deep in RAL 7043. Flowdeck is resin moulded with a 3mm thick applied plate on top of a 38mm thick standard panel. It was fabricated at our facility in Middlesbrough with each one delivered on a phase-by-phase basis to a tight programme.

BACKGROUND: The 74,843-square-foot Student Pavilion is situated at the nexus of student activity on the Tempe campus of Arizona State University (ASU). The building, which was designed to be a Net Zero Energy building, delivers green qualities including renewable energy, energy-efficiency and zero waste to showcase of the university’s goals for Climate Net Neutrality and sustainable building systems. SOLUTION: In order to properly daylight the 21,000-square-foot space on each level and meet design goals, Weddle Gilmore Black Rock Studio utilized the Solatube SolaMaster Series 330 and 750 DS-C units. To ensure a consistent amount of daylight, the design team used Solatube’s proprietary Design Calculator to determine the number of units needed on each level and the amount of light that the Solatube Daylighting Systems would bring into the spaces. Thermal insulation panels were also added to limit the amount of heat transfer into the building from the roof, and extension turrets were used to raise the outer domes and limit the amount of shade cast upon the devices.
